It Rhymes With Lust - Trade Paperback Edition
Written by Arnold Drake and Leslie Waller, with artwork by Matt Baker. Originally published in 1950, It Rhymes with Lust is a landmark "picture novel" presented in digest format, featuring stunning art by Matt Baker, one of the premier good-girl artists of the era. Often cited as the first true graphic novel, it also marks the comic book debut of Arnold Drake, who would later become a major figure at DC Comics and co-creator of Deadman. The story follows Hal Weber, a former crusading journalist, who is drawn back to Copper City at the request of Rust, an old flame and the widow of a powerful political figure. As Hal becomes entangled once again with the dangerous and alluring Rust, he also finds himself falling for her beautiful stepdaughter, Audrey.
